def _encode_and_add_eos(line, subtokenizer):
  """Encode line with subtokenizer, and add EOS id to the end."""
  return subtokenizer.encode(line) + [tokenizer.EOS_ID]


def _trim_and_decode(ids, subtokenizer):
  """Trim EOS and PAD tokens from ids, and decode to return a string."""
  try:
    index = list(ids).index(tokenizer.EOS_ID)
    return subtokenizer.decode(ids[:index])
  except ValueError:  # No EOS found in sequence
    return subtokenizer.decode(ids)
